What Is Query Probability Optimization?
Definition
Query Probability Optimization is a content and search strategy that increases the likelihood of a webpage being selected as the best answer for a specific search query by improving intent alignment, semantic relevance, topical depth, and answer clarity.
In simple terms, QPO answers one critical question:
"What makes a search engine or AI system confident that this page should be shown as the answer?"
The higher that confidence level becomes, the greater the probability of ranking, appearing in featured snippets, or being cited by AI search systems.
Why Query Probability Matters More Than Keywords
Traditional SEO often focused on inserting keywords throughout a page. Today's search landscape works differently.
Search engines evaluate signals such as:
- User intent satisfaction
- Semantic topic coverage
- Entity relationships
- Content credibility
- Answer completeness
- Behavioral engagement metrics
For example, a user searching "best local SEO strategy for small businesses" expects actionable guidance, not a page repeating "local SEO strategy" fifty times.
The page that solves the user's problem comprehensively receives a higher relevance probability score.
How Query Probability Optimization Works
Step 1: Identify Intent Clusters
Every query belongs to an intent category. Understanding that intent is the foundation of QPO.
- Informational queries seek knowledge
- Navigational queries seek destinations
- Commercial queries seek comparisons
- Transactional queries seek action
Content should satisfy the dominant intent without distraction.
Step 2: Build Semantic Relevance
Search systems analyze connected concepts rather than isolated keywords.
A page about Query Probability Optimization should naturally discuss:
- Search intent
- Semantic SEO
- Answer engine optimization
- Knowledge graphs
- Entity recognition
- User behavior signals
This creates stronger contextual understanding.
Step 3: Provide Direct Answers
AI-powered search engines prefer content that answers questions quickly.
Strong QPO content includes:
- Clear definitions
- Direct explanations
- Structured headings
- Scannable content
- Supporting examples
Step 4: Reinforce Authority Signals
Search systems assign higher confidence to trusted sources.
Authority can be strengthened through:
- Expert-written content
- Original insights
- Data-backed statements
- Consistent topical expertise
- Strong internal linking structures
A Practical Example of Query Probability Optimization
Imagine two websites targeting the query "how to improve local search visibility."
The first page contains repeated keywords and generic advice.
The second page explains local ranking factors, provides examples, answers related questions, includes entity references, and offers practical implementation steps.
Search engines assign a higher answer probability to the second page because it satisfies multiple user expectations simultaneously.

Key Components of an Effective QPO Framework
1. Intent Precision
Each page should target one primary search objective.
2. Entity Optimization
Use recognized entities, topics, brands, and concepts naturally within content.
3. Question Coverage
Address related user questions before they need another search.
4. Contextual Depth
Provide enough detail to demonstrate expertise without overwhelming readers.
5. AI-Friendly Structure
Organize information using clear headings, concise answers, and logical content flow.
Common Mistakes That Reduce Query Probability
- Targeting multiple unrelated intents on one page
- Overusing keywords without context
- Ignoring semantic relationships
- Writing vague introductions
- Providing incomplete answers
- Publishing thin content lacking expertise
